Cynicism is making us sick; Stanford Psychologist Dr. Jamil Zaki has the cure. Cynicism is an understandable response to injustice and inequality. But in many cases, it is misplaced. Dozens of studies find that people fail to realize how kind, generous, and open-minded others really are.
